It analyzes six key issues that reflect the unique features of trademark law and development in Asia. The cases included in the book are primarily the most authoritative decisions, often the first to address emerging issues or apply specific statutory provisions. Each case report is divided into six sections, including a summary, legal context, facts, court reasoning, legal analysis, and commercial or industrial significance. The book provides readers with a valuable overview of the legal context and interpretation of the cases, as well as their commercial implications.
